Trading Activity and Price Movement
On 13 Feb 2026, Coforge Ltd (symbol: COFORGE) emerged as one of the most actively traded equities by value, with a total traded volume of 16,28,920 shares and a total traded value of ₹220.66 crores. The stock opened sharply lower at ₹1,359.4, down 4.37% from its previous close of ₹1,421.5, and touched an intraday low of ₹1,340.3, marking a decline of 5.71% during the session. The last traded price (LTP) stood at ₹1,349.1 as of 09:44:47 IST, reflecting a day’s loss of 5.87%.
The stock’s downward trajectory extended a losing streak to three consecutive sessions, cumulatively falling 13.3% over this period. This underperformance was slightly more pronounced than the sector’s decline, with the IT - Software sector falling 4.41% and the Sensex dropping 0.98% on the same day. Coforge underperformed its sector by 0.77%, signalling relative weakness amid a broadly negative market backdrop.
Technical Indicators and Moving Averages
Technically, Coforge is trading below all key moving averages, including the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day averages. This alignment suggests a bearish trend across multiple timeframes, indicating sustained selling pressure and a lack of short-term buying interest. The open gap down and the intraday low reinforce the negative momentum, which may continue to weigh on investor sentiment in the near term.
Institutional Interest and Liquidity
Despite the price decline, investor participation has been rising. Delivery volume on 12 Feb surged to 26.14 lakh shares, representing a 106.66% increase compared to the five-day average delivery volume. This heightened participation indicates that institutional investors and large traders remain actively engaged, possibly repositioning their holdings amid the price correction.
Liquidity remains robust, with the stock’s traded value supporting a trade size of approximately ₹8.97 crores based on 2% of the five-day average traded value. Such liquidity levels are favourable for institutional investors seeking to execute sizeable orders without significant market impact.

Fundamental Assessment and Market Capitalisation
Coforge Ltd operates within the Computers - Software & Consulting industry and is classified as a mid-cap company with a market capitalisation of approximately ₹47,716 crores. The company’s current Mojo Score stands at 50.0, reflecting a Hold rating, which was downgraded from a Buy on 6 Feb 2026. This downgrade signals a cautious stance by analysts, likely influenced by recent price weakness and sector headwinds.
The company’s Market Cap Grade is 2, indicating a moderate market capitalisation relative to its peers. While the downgrade to Hold suggests tempered expectations, Coforge’s fundamentals remain under scrutiny as investors weigh the impact of broader IT sector challenges and global economic uncertainties.
Sectoral Context and Comparative Performance
The IT - Software sector has been under pressure, declining 4.41% on the day, reflecting concerns over global demand, currency fluctuations, and margin pressures. Coforge’s sharper decline relative to the sector highlights company-specific factors or profit-taking by investors after recent gains. The stock’s underperformance against the Sensex and sector benchmarks suggests that investors are selectively reducing exposure to mid-cap IT stocks amid volatility.
